4.3.13 Analog-to-Digital Converters
The RabbitFLEX BL300F has a ramp-compare ADC. Up to 16 channels are available. The analog inputs
can be on any combination of pins 1 through 8 on both J3 and J4. The design of the ADCs allow you to
choose a current or voltage input on these pins. The measurement range options are:
0-3 V
0-10 V
4-20 mA
The ADCs work with single-ended unipolar voltage inputs and industry standard 4-20 mA current loops.
The digital result has an 8-bit resolution and the sampling frequency is determined by the following equa-
tion.
The ADC channels are sampled round-robin, so the sampling frequency depends on the number of analog-
to-digital channels that exist on the RabbitFLEX BL300F. If there is only one ADC, the sampling fre-
quency is about 425 samples per second. If the maximum of 16 ADCs exist, the sampling frequency is
about 25 samples per second.
The ADCs are not meant for applications that require very fast data acquisition rates. They are suitable for
measuring analog voltages that change slowly.
